- The distance between Bougoun, Mali and En Nahud, Sudan is approximately 3,907 km or 2,428 mi.
- To reach Bougoun in this distance one would set out from En Nahud bearing 271.9°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Bougoun bearing 264.1° or W .
- Bougoun has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as En Nahud has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- Bougoun is in or near the tropical dry forest biome whereas En Nahud is in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ome.
- The average annual temperature is 0.4 °C (0.7°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 3.2 °C (5.8°F) less in Bougoun.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 781.6 mm (30.8 in) more which is equivalent to 781.6 l/m² (19.18 US gal/ft²) or 7,816,000 l/ha (835,582 US gal/ac) more. About 3 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 0.4° higher in Bougoun than in En Nahud.
